Initial Purchase Price: The Upfront Battle
When you first look at the price tag, the difference is stark. Conventional plastic cutlery, made from petroleum-based polymers like polystyrene or polypropylene, has dominated the market for decades because it's incredibly cheap to manufacture in massive quantities. A standard case of 1000 sets of plastic forks, knives, and spoons can cost a business as little as $15 to $25. That's a unit cost of roughly 1.5 to 2.5 cents per set. The machinery and processes for producing these items are highly optimized, and the raw materials are, historically, inexpensive.
Eco-friendly alternatives, on the other hand, come with a higher initial price. The cost varies significantly depending on the material. For example, a case of 1000 sets of cutlery made from CPLA (Crystallized Polylactic Acid, a durable bioplastic derived from corn starch) might cost between $40 and $60, or 4 to 6 cents per set. Cutlery made from more premium materials like birchwood or bamboo can be even more expensive, sometimes reaching $80 to $120 per 1000 sets (8 to 12 cents per set). The higher cost is due to several factors: more expensive raw materials, less mature manufacturing scales, and often more energy-intensive production processes that aim to be cleaner.
The table below provides a clear, at-a-glance comparison of the upfront costs for different types of cutlery.
| Cutlery Type | Material Composition | Estimated Cost per 1000 Sets (USD) | Cost per Set (USD) |
|---|---|---|---|
| Conventional Plastic | Polystyrene (PS) / Polypropylene (PP) | $15 - $25 | $0.015 - $0.025 |
| Eco-Friendly (CPLA) | Corn-based Bioplastic | $40 - $60 | $0.04 - $0.06 |
| Eco-Friendly (Wood/Bamboo) | Birchwood, Bamboo | $80 - $120 | $0.08 - $0.12 |
So, on a pure purchase order basis, plastic wins by a landslide. However, this is just the tip of the iceberg. This initial price completely ignores the long-term financial and environmental liabilities that come with plastic.
The Hidden Costs of Plastic: What the Price Tag Doesn't Show
The real cost comparison begins when you look beyond the invoice. Conventional plastic cutlery creates a cascade of hidden expenses that businesses and municipalities end up paying for. The most significant of these is waste management. Plastic utensils are notoriously difficult to recycle. They are often contaminated with food residue, are too small and lightweight for many sorting machines, and are typically made from plastics (#6 PS or #5 PP) that have very low recycling market demand. As a result, over 99% of plastic cutlery ends up in landfills or as litter, where it will persist for centuries.
This creates a direct financial burden. Cities and towns spend enormous amounts of taxpayer money on landfill space, litter cleanup in parks and streets, and managing recycling programs that are ineffective for these items. A 2021 study estimated that the cost of plastic pollution to tourism, fisheries, and clean-up efforts globally is as high as $19 billion annually. While not all of this is from cutlery, it contributes significantly to the problem. For a business, using plastic can also carry reputational costs. A growing number of consumers, especially younger demographics, actively prefer to support brands that demonstrate environmental responsibility. Choosing plastic can lead to a loss of customers and negative publicity.
Furthermore, the volatility of oil prices directly impacts the cost of plastic. Since it's a petroleum product, its price is tied to the fossil fuel market, making it susceptible to sudden price spikes. In contrast, the raw materials for bio-plastics (like corn) and wood are generally more stable and renewable.
The Lifecycle Value of Eco-Friendly Cutlery
Eco-friendly cutlery justifies its higher upfront cost through its end-of-life value and positive externalities. Let's break down the common options:
Compostable Bioplastics (like PLA/CPLA): These items are designed to break down in industrial composting facilities within 90-180 days, turning into nutrient-rich compost. This process diverts waste from landfills and creates a valuable product. For a business that has access to commercial composting, this can actually reduce waste disposal costs. Instead of paying to have trash hauled away, the cutlery becomes part of a circular system. It's crucial to note that "compostable" does not mean it will break down in a home compost pile or in the environment; it requires specific high-temperature conditions.
Wooden or Bamboo Cutlery: These products are made from rapidly renewable resources. Bamboo, for instance, is a grass that can grow up to three feet in a single day. They are fully biodegradable in natural environments and are often seen as a premium, high-quality option by consumers. Their natural aesthetic can enhance the dining experience for takeout or events, potentially allowing a business to command slightly higher prices for its food.
The value here isn't just in disposal; it's in brand enhancement. By switching to eco-friendly options, a business can market itself as sustainable, attracting environmentally conscious customers and potentially increasing sales. This is a tangible return on investment that goes directly to the bottom line. Durability and User Experience: A Functional Comparison
Cost isn't just about money; it's also about performance. A cheap fork that breaks while trying to cut a piece of meat is a wasted expense. Traditional plastic cutlery has improved in durability over the years, but it can still be flimsy, especially with warmer foods, which can cause it to warp or soften.
Eco-friendly options have made huge strides. CPLA cutlery is specifically designed to withstand heat up to 185°F (85°C), making it more durable than standard PLA and comparable to plastic for most hot foods. Wooden cutlery, particularly birchwood, is exceptionally strong and provides a sturdier, more substantial feel that many users prefer. It doesn't warp with heat and offers a unique, natural aesthetic. This enhanced user experience reduces the chance of customer complaints and waste from broken utensils, adding another layer of value that offsets the higher per-unit cost.
Regulatory and Future Cost Pressures
The financial landscape is shifting rapidly due to government action. Single-use plastics are a primary target for bans and taxes worldwide. Many countries across the European Union, Canada, and several states and cities in the United States have already implemented bans on certain single-use plastic items, including cutlery. Others have introduced "extended producer responsibility" (EPR) laws that will require manufacturers to cover the cost of cleaning up their plastic waste.
For a business, this means that the cheap plastic option of today could become illegal or subject to new fees tomorrow. Investing in eco-friendly alternatives now is a form of future-proofing. It avoids the cost and disruption of a last-minute scramble to find compliant products when a ban takes effect. The regulatory momentum is clearly moving against conventional plastic, making it a increasingly risky and potentially more expensive choice in the near future.
